Hi Rosa,

Is there a reason you are running the http inspection.. It will do strict http checking so it can slow down the traffic.  The ASA will already be looking at the tcp traffic so its more like double checks that are going on.   If you are transfering data using port 80, then the inspection will definitely be analyzing the traffic.

http://www.cisco.com/en/US/docs/security/asa/asa82/command/reference/i2.html#wp1735782

Alot of people are not running with http inspection unless you need the strict checks that it does.

show perfmon will show you the packets per sec that http is looking at along with tcp fixups, etc.

Hi Rosa,

its up to you whether you need the extra strict http checks.  A lot of sites do not adhere to standards.  As for it always causing performance problems-- not really, but it does add extra inspection and when you have the firewall doing inspections, it is sent to the cpu for further processing.  So if you are having http file transfer, it can slow down the traffic as it has to look at every packet.

Sip inspection is to open up additional secondary pinhole conns so that is what that inspection is doing and is different from the http which is looking at all port 80 traffic.

Hi Terry.

Yesterday I have made tests using a 100Mbs network interface client host.

Results were mascarade.

Today I have used a 1000Mbs network interface's client.

I have done ASA's factory reset before testing.

Following your suggested configuration on ASA, I got:

global policy with no inspect http : throughput -> 450Mbs

global policy with inspect http : throughput -> 200Mbs

Moving client host to http server subnet (no ASA between them) throughput scales to 900Mbs.

Enabling http inspection expects the packets to arrive in order (so we can inspect). If they don't arrive in order then, the ASA has to hold them until all the packets arrive.  The hold buffer or queue is very small so, there are chances that the packets may be just dropped.  Packets arriving out of order is the nature of the internet and may be you can reach out the ISP and ask them why we see (if you really see out of order packet via captures) out of order packets and ask if they can do anything about this.

Http inspection also sends syslogs about the URL requested by each host on the inside.

So, leave http inspection turned off unless there is a requirement that you have to have that on due to some Sarbanes Oxley regulation or some thing of that nature.
